If a train is to move more than a 1/4 mile in the wrong direction what Headlights/ Marker/Tail Lights must it display
A White light at the leading end and a Red at the rear
If a train is to move Less than a 1/4 mile in the wrong direction what Headlights/ Marker/Tail Lights must be displayed.
No change to the light settings. But authorisation must be agreed with signalman and it must not involve setting back over an AHB crossing.
If a Customer operated the Pass-Comm on your train what action would you take
Identify the affected vehicle, identify the reason and re-set the Pass-Comm, obtain the passengers name and address and that of any witnesses. Submit a Report at the end of your shift
If any vehicles or trains are required to be left on the Running Line what must you do
Ensure the Signalman is advised
When your train is running in the wrong direction on the opposite Running Line what must you advise customers
Advise the customers that the Stations will be on the opposite side from normal
On departing a Station Platform when working a 15X or 170/4 Unit what action would you take
Remain at the Door Control Panel until the train has passed clear of the Platform
If your train is brought to a stand by a brake application which cannot be attributed to the Traincrew or Passengers what action would you take
Check that the train is complete and not divided
Should you be stopped out of course at a Station at which it is not booked to call what must you do before you proceed
Ensure that nobody has tried to alight or board the train. Then give the Driver the Ready to Start signal
How would you identify a Pilotman
Red Armband with “Pilotman” in White worn on left arm or Red Flag worn on left arm
When would the Pilotman inform you that single line working had been introduced
When it has been introduced in a Emergency and your train is to run in the wrong direction on the opposite running line
What is a Class 1 Train
Express Passenger Train
What is a Class 2 Train
Ordinary Passenger Train
What is a Class 5 Train
Empty Coaching Stock
If your train is being assisted in the rear, which Driver would you give the Ready to Start signal to.
The Driver in the rear
In an emergency if you were working a train formed of 15X units which is too long for a Platform what should you do on Power Operated Door Stock
Work under the One Door working system by using the local door
If you had to work on the outside of your train what must you do
Contact the signalman and obtain his assurance that adjacent lines are closed to traffic.
After finishing work on the outside of the train what should you do
Again contact the signalman to inform him that this work is complete and the passage of trains may be resumed.
How is a Signal Post Telephone identified
A Black and White Diagonally Striped sign
If a train has a “Not to be Moved” board attached to it what does this mean
That Maintenance or Cleaning Staff are on-board and that the train must not be moved
Who is authorised to remove a “Not to be Moved” board
The Maintenance or Cleaning Staff who applied the board
If observe a defect, what should you do
Make an entry in the Defect Repair Book and hand the White Slip off at the next Staffed Station and advise the Operations Control

What is the “Train in Distress” warning
A continuous series of Long Blasts on the high/loud tone of the horn
If you see or became aware of anything which could endanger the safety of your train what must you do
Stop the train immediately if possible not in a Tunnel, Viaduct or other unsuitable place
